| contents | In the paper, we study the problem of recovering the potential from the spectrum of the Dirichlet boundary value problem for a Sturm--Liouville equation with frozen argument on a closed set. We consider the case when the closed set consists of two segments and the frozen argument is at the end of the first segment. A uniqueness theorem and an algorithm solving the inverse problem are obtained along with necessary and sufficient conditions of its solvability. The considered case significantly differs from the one of the classical Sturm--Liouville operator with frozen argument. |
